Installation of Brake Controller on 1999 Jeep Cherokee
Question:
I own since new a 99 Jeep Cherokee XJ w/ factory tow package 7 wire round. I think this vehicle does not have an existing electrical socket for an electric trailer brake controller. Is this correct?
asked by: Jay H
Expert Reply:
That is correct, the 1999 Jeep Cherokee does not have a factory port for a plug and play brake controller installation. It will be a hardwire installation. For example, if you installed the Redarc Tow-Pro Liberty Brake Controller # RED24FR you would use the universal wiring harness # RED69FR to install the brake controller.
